Energy efficiency

A chest freezer is a great investment for families who like to shop in bulk and enjoy making meals ahead. These appliances are also a good choice for those with limited storage space, as they consume less energy than upright freezers. The top seal is airtight, so less cold air can escape than upright freezers. This is why they are, in general cost-effective to run.

Look for the energy STAR logo when you are shopping for a chest-freezer. This will allow you to save a substantial amount of energy expenses to your electricity bill. Energy-efficient models are also likely to come with temperature alarms that notify you if the inside temperature is too hot that could cause food to melt and spoil.

When selecting a refrigerator, you should also consider whether or not it uses freon. Some older chest freezers use freon which is a greenhouse gas and contributes to global warming. Modern models don't utilize this gas, so make sure to check before purchasing.
